Strategically Aligning Your MedTech Product Portfolio
In the evolving landscape of medical technology, aligning your product portfolio with business strategy is essential for reducing risk, maintaining compliance, and delivering value in increasingly regulated markets. With the European Union’s Medical Device Regulation (MDR) now fully enforced, strategic alignment and compliance stakes have never been higher. In this post, we look at how utilizing localized contract data at a hospital level can accelerate much of the strategy development process, step by step.
Evaluate and Categorize the Product Portfolio
The first step is implementing regular reviews of how each product performs in terms of sales, market share, and customer engagement. Examine future potential in terms of the competitive environment and market relevance. Evaluate how each product fits within the broader long-term strategy of the company. NLP can be employed to identify actual market share based on contract data. Given the vast amount of contract data produced every month, using machine learning is necessary to make this exercise practical by structuring the data and making it searchable
Allocate Resources Strategically and Manage Risk
Direct resources toward offerings with the highest strategic and financial return. Maintain a balanced mix of established, emerging, and cutting-edge products to ensure steady performance and future growth. Identify potential risks early to avoid disruptions or compliance issues. To identify which products have the highest revenue and margin opportunity, it is necessary to have accurate market sizing and analysis of the competitive environment. This also stems from structured contract data, which provides a detailed mapping of buyers and suppliers, their buying patterns, deal value at a product level, and renewal timeframes. Based on product-level average sales price analysis for a particular market, an assessment of COGS can be incorporated to understand the margin opportunity.
